🥘 Shepherd’s Pie with Ground Beef: The Ultimate Comfort Food Hug
Picture this: It’s a crisp autumn evening, the kind where the wind nips at your cheeks, and your stomach growls for something hearty. You step into a kitchen humming with warmth, the oven ticking like a countdown clock, and there it is—a golden-brown Shepherd’s Pie bubbling on the counter. That’s the magic of this dish. It’s not just food; it’s a love letter to cozy nights, family chaos, and the kind of meals that stick to your ribs (and your heart).
Growing up, my dad ruled the kitchen every Sunday with his “famous” Shepherd’s Pie. I say “famous” because half the neighborhood seemed to materialize at our door the second the aroma of savory beef and buttery potatoes hit the air. Dad would wink and say, “Secret ingredient? Extra elbow grease!” (Spoiler: The real secret was dumping in whatever veggies lurked in the fridge.) Today, I’m sharing my spin on this classic—a no-fuss, crowd-pleasing recipe that’ll make you the MVP of weeknight dinners. Let’s get cozy!

👨🍳 The Time Dad’s Shepherd’s Pie Started a Family Food Fight
Let me take you back to Thanksgiving ’99. Mom was hosting 20 relatives, and Dad—bless him—volunteered to make the main dish. His Shepherd’s Pie. But here’s the twist: He accidentally used cinnamon instead of paprika. Cue Aunt Linda’s eyebrow raise at the first bite. “Interesting… dessert-ish?” she mused. Dad, ever the improviser, threw shredded cheddar on top mid-meal and broiled it into a cheesy crust. Suddenly, everyone wanted seconds! To this day, we still tease him by slipping cinnamon sticks into his apron pockets. Moral of the story? Even “mistakes” can become legendary—and cheese fixes (almost) everything.
🍴 Your Grocery List: Building Layers of Flavor
For the Meat Filling:
- 1 lb ground beef (80/20 fat ratio for juiciness! Swap with ground turkey for a lighter twist.)
- 1 small onion, chopped (Yellow for sweetness, or red onion for zing!)
- 2 cloves garlic, minced (Pro tip: Use a microplane—no chopping!)
- 2 tbsp tomato paste (Freeze leftovers in ice cube trays—future you says thanks.)
- 1 tbsp Worcestershire sauce (Vegetarian? Coconut aminos work wonders.)
- 1 cup frozen mixed veggies (Peas + carrots = classic. Add corn for pops of sweetness!)
- 1/2 cup beef broth (Better Than Bouillon is my ride-or-die.)
For the Mashed Potato Topping:
- 4 large potatoes (Russets = fluffy, Yukon Golds = creamy. Your call!)
- 1/2 cup milk (Dairy-free? Oat milk adds subtle sweetness.)
- 2 tbsp butter (Salted, always. Life’s too short for unsalted butter.)
- Salt & pepper (Season like you mean it!)
- Optional: 1/2 cup shredded cheddar (Because melted cheese is a universal love language.)
🔥 Let’s Build That Pie: Layer by Layer
Step 1: Potato Prep (AKA Cloud-Making)
Boil peeled, cubed potatoes in heavily salted water (think seawater!) for 15–20 mins until fork-tender. Drain, then mash with butter and milk. Season aggressively—potatoes are flavor sponges! Pro tip: For extra smooth spuds, press them through a ricer. Set aside.
Step 2: Beef Business
Brown ground beef in a skillet over medium-high heat. No oil needed—let that fat render! Once crumbly, add onions and garlic. Sauté until onions turn translucent (about 5 mins). Channel your inner DJ: Scrape the browned bits (aka “flavor confetti”) from the pan’s bottom!
Step 3: Flavor Party
Stir in tomato paste—let it caramelize for 1 min to deepen the flavor. Add Worcestershire sauce, frozen veggies, and broth. Simmer 5–7 mins until thickened like a hearty stew. Taste! Need more umami? Dash of soy sauce. Too tangy? Pinch of sugar.
Step 4: Assemble & Bake
Spread beef mix in a greased 9×13” dish. Dollop mashed potatoes on top, then smooth with a fork—create ridges for crispy edges! Sprinkle cheese if using. Bake at 400°F for 20–25 mins until golden. Let rest 10 mins (patience, grasshopper—this prevents lava-hot spillage!).
🍽 Serving Drama: Plate It Like a Pro
Scoop servings with a big spoon, revealing those steam-kissed layers. Garnish with chopped parsley or chives for color. Pair with a simple arugula salad dressed in lemon to cut the richness. For “chef’s kitchen” vibes, serve in individual cast-iron skillets!
🔄 6 Cozy Twists on Classic Shepherd’s Pie (Because Leftovers Deserve a Makeover)
1. Cheesy BBQ Ranch Shepherd’s Pie
Give your weeknight dinner a smoky, saucy spin! Swap the traditional tomato paste and Worcestershire combo for ½ cup BBQ sauce and a tablespoon of ranch seasoning. Add corn and black beans instead of mixed veggies, then finish with a layer of shredded cheddar and Monterey Jack. Great with sweet potatoes or even mashed cauliflower for a low-carb spin!
2. Greek-Inspired Shepherd’s Pie
Infuse the beef mixture with oregano, garlic, cinnamon, and a touch of lemon zest. Stir in chopped spinach, kalamata olives, and crumbled feta. For the mash, mix in garlic and a little plain Greek yogurt to add tang. Optional: sprinkle with feta before baking for a salty finish that balances the savory meat beautifully.
3. Irish Pub Style with Guinness & Cheddar
Add ½ cup Guinness stout to the beef filling along with thyme, carrots, and parsnips. Let it simmer down until rich and hearty. Fold shredded Irish cheddar into your mashed potatoes and top the whole thing with extra cheese and a sprinkling of chives. A true stick-to-your-ribs favorite for cold nights!
4. Vegan Shepherd’s Pie
No meat? No problem! Use a mix of lentils, finely chopped mushrooms, and walnuts for a hearty, savory texture. Swap butter for olive oil and milk for unsweetened almond milk in the mashed potatoes. Add nutritional yeast for a “cheesy” flavor and bake until golden and bubbling.
5. Spicy Taco Shepherd’s Pie
Season your beef with taco seasoning, then mix in black beans, corn, and salsa. Use a Mexican cheese blend for the topping and sprinkle crushed tortilla chips on top before baking for a fun crunch. Serve with sour cream, sliced jalapeños, and chopped cilantro for a fiesta twist!
6. Chicken Bacon Ranch Pie
Use shredded cooked chicken instead of beef, toss it with crumbled bacon and ranch seasoning, then mix in broccoli or peas. Top with creamy mashed potatoes and shredded mozzarella or white cheddar. This version is rich, savory, and totally craveable—kids go wild for it!
👨🍳 Chef’s Corner: Confessions & Kitchen Hacks
True story: I once forgot to bake the pie and served deconstructed “Shepherd’s Soup” with potato dumplings. My friends still bring it up at parties. Lesson learned! Over the years, I’ve tweaked this recipe based on fridge leftovers—throw in roasted veggies, swap beef for lamb, or add a Parmesan crust. The beauty? It’s forgiving. Oh, and if you’re short on time, frozen mashed potatoes work in a pinch (I won’t tell!).
❓ FAQ: Your Pie Problems, Solved!
Q: Can I make this ahead?
A: Absolutely! Assemble the pie (unbaked), refrigerate for 2 days, or freeze for 3 months. Add 10–15 mins to baking time if straight from the fridge.
Q: Why is my potato topping watery?
A: Overloading the filling with broth or undrained beef. Thicken the filling until it’s scoopable, not soupy!
Q: Can I go gluten-free?
A: Yes! Use tamari instead of Worcestershire (most brands contain gluten) and check broth labels.
Q: Help—my cheese isn’t browning!
A: Pop the pie under the broiler for 1–2 mins at the end. Watch closely—it goes from golden to “oops” fast!
📊 Nutrition (Per Serving):
Calories: ~400 | Protein: 22g | Carbs: 35g | Fat: 18g | Fiber: 5g
(Note: Values vary based on ingredients used. Add cheese? Worth the extra 50 cals.)
🥄 Final Thoughts: One Pie, Endless Possibilities
At the heart of it, Shepherd’s Pie is more than just meat and potatoes—it’s comfort in a casserole dish, a cozy hug from the oven, and a nostalgic reminder that the best meals don’t need a ton of fuss to be legendary. It’s the kind of dinner that feeds more than just your belly—it fills the kitchen with stories, laughter, and the irresistible smell of something warm and welcoming.
Whether you stick to the classic recipe or remix it with bold spices, sweet potatoes, or even a taco twist, this dish flexes beautifully with whatever life (or your fridge) throws at you. That’s the real magic here. It’s forgiving, flexible, and always satisfying. You can prep it ahead, freeze it for future you, or pull it together last minute with pantry staples and still win dinner.
For me, Shepherd’s Pie will always remind me of my dad’s “accidental cinnamon” masterpiece and the way food has a funny habit of turning into memories. You don’t have to get every step perfect (I’ve absolutely burned the cheese layer or dropped a scoop mid-plate)—you just have to show up hungry and cook with heart.
So go ahead, grab that skillet, channel your inner comfort food hero, and give this dish your own delicious spin. And hey—don’t forget the parsley garnish. It makes you look way fancier than you felt scrambling to mash those potatoes 10 minutes ago.
Print
Shepherd’s Pie with Ground Beef!
- Total Time: 40 minutes
- Yield: 4-6 1x
Ingredients
For the Meat Filling:
1 lb ground beef
1 small onion, chopped
2 cloves garlic, minced
2 tbsp tomato paste
1 tbsp Worcestershire sauce
1 cup frozen mixed vegetables (peas, carrots, corn)
1/2 cup beef broth
Salt and pepper to taste
For the Mashed Potato Topping:
4 large potatoes, peeled and cubed
1/2 cup milk
2 tbsp butter
Salt and pepper to taste
Optional: 1/2 cup shredded cheese for topping
Instructions
Boil potatoes in salted water until fork-tender. Drain, mash with butter and milk, season with salt and pepper. Set aside.
In a skillet, cook ground beef until browned. Add onions and garlic, sauté until soft.
Stir in tomato paste, Worcestershire sauce, vegetables, and broth. Simmer until thickened.
Spread beef mixture in a baking dish. Top with mashed potatoes and smooth out with a spoon.
Sprinkle with cheese if using.
Bake at 400°F (200°C) for 20–25 minutes, or until golden and bubbling. Let cool slightly before serving.
- Prep Time: 15 mins
- Cook Time: 25 mins
Nutrition
- Calories: 400 per serving
- Fat: 18g per serving
- Carbohydrates: 35g per serving
- Fiber: 5g per serving
- Protein: 22g per serving



